Hi Bob,

I must say this is a great website. Simple, slick and easy to read.

I would recommend a few changes:
1) Have some performance photos
2) A short video clip of your best performance
3) Important: DO NOT put your email address plainly on your website. You will invite SPAM to this email account. You can read this for more information: http://www.robelle.com/tips/email-cloak.html

Thank you all very much for your comments and suggestions.

Steve, Oscar's label is fine on my computer. Which browser are you using? Any one else seeing the label in the wrong place?

Joseph, the photos on the character page are actually videos. Strangely, they play fine on my computer, but not my iPad. Thanks for the e-mail tip.

Duane, I can't believe you remember that guy from the group photo. Actually, he's a pure Bill Nelson figure made before Bill teamed up with Dan. He's not on the page since he's not in the act yet.

Wanlu, Oscar was originally made by Finis Robinson. He underwent a radical makeover by Ray Guyll.

Thanks again to all of you. One question: are the videos on the character pages playing on your computers?
